Transaction c51cd3a77d7cbe7bf131adb5921e310dca03f89421c7dde6b34a3ccd019d76e6
1 Input
2 Outputs
- c51cd3a77d7cbe7bf131adb5921e310dca03f89421c7dde6b34a3ccd019d76e6:0
- c51cd3a77d7cbe7bf131adb5921e310dca03f89421c7dde6b34a3ccd019d76e6:1
value 2332839
address 1DzmHLXDwBzMW2oR49N3Exun4CDAYa7hxi
value 52020090
address 3AbH2wAgKm6ecZgNaCickpHiwWjncPff4q